Composition and antimicrobial activities of volatile components of Lippia javanica
Nkhumeleni Jeoffrey Manenzhe1, Natasha Potgieter, Teunis van Ree
1Department of Chemistry, University of Venda for Science and Technology, Private Bag X5050, Thohoyandou 0950, South Africa.
Abstract:
The volatile oil of Lippia javanica was prepared by hydrodistillation of leaves, flowers and stems, and characterized by GC-MS. The major component was 3-methyl-6-(1-methylethylidene)-cyclohex-2-en-1-one. The oil was tested for antimicrobial activity on cultures of Escherichia coli, Bacillus subtilis and Staphylococcus aureus, and found to inhibit E. coli and S. aureus at 1% dilution. The oil was also active against Plasmodium falciparum in micromolar concentrations.
